Pro-Mortalism and Extremism Online

Guy Edward Bartkus blew himself up with a car bomb outside a fertility clinic in California. He subscribed to a twisted belief system called pro-mortalism, where humans should cease to exist to prevent future suffering. His father believes he was brainwashed online. Bartkus posted a recording justifying the attack, expressing anger at existing without consent and devaluing life.

Bombing at Palm Springs Fertility Clinic

An explosion outside a Palm Springs fertility clinic killed one person, injured four others, and sent debris flying. The prime suspect, Guy Edward Bartkus, held nihilistic views and may have had antinatalist leanings. The clinic was targeted and the bombing is being treated as an intentional act of domestic terrorism.
